The most well-known and smallest of the Pythagorean triples is the 3-4-5 triangle where the hypotenuse is 5 and the other two sides are 3 and 4. You can scale this same triplet up or down by multiplying or dividing the length of each side. As stated, the lengths 3, 4, and 5 can be thought of as a ratio. Putting those numbers into the Pythagorean theorem and solving proves that they make a right triangle.
